Quick roundup:

* Sampled snare drum
* 2 microphones
* 9 velocity layers
* 8 random-robin samples per velocity per microphone
* "punch" module to add some low-end thump
* Rim shot at velocities 121+ but no further articulations

The original is played by a long-haired dude wearing a Noh mask (hence the name) in one of the most controversial bands of all time. As it was specifically tailored to shine in a low-tuned modern metal mix, that's of course where it belongs.
But feel free to use it for anything else as well, it's a pretty dynamic beast.

It does have a ringing resonance somewhere between 0.6 and 1 kHz, you might want to get rid of that for anything else but Metal. :D

Available as VSTi/AUi for Win and OSX, 32 and 64 bits on both.

My mom always told me "everybody has his purpose in life". I guess sampling that D4 was mine. :lol:

Yes, I did sample them all.
I set up a giant project in Reaper that automated the D4's Data wheel via MIDI CC, and then let it go through all of them for about an hour or even longer per instrument category (kick, snare, etc.) and take 6 or 7 shots with rising velocity at every preset sound. The sounds were recorded, I then split and trimmed them all (3000!), renamed the samples, categorized them in folders and started importing them into the sampler... a ridiculous amount of work.
